The relationship between succession of states with the right to self-determination and its impact on Iran's National security
States as a most important active player in international system that form International law. Territory as one of the constituent elements of the state whose function is exact delimitated may change. Then state loses part of its territory or gain the land and access to their territory or with unification to come up a new state that this kind of change is rare to other forms of succession and it does not seem to happen anymore.
In this article, with quantitative method, question is understanding succession and its factors and the relevance to self-determination
Nowadays, unlike decades and centuries ago every event that occurs anywhere in the world will penetrate on other areas especially the human rights, environment and the succession.The effect of scramble for independence, come up a successor state on Iran's security were considered.
The hypothesis and the achievement of research are expressed the global boundary order must be maintained and the realization of the right to self-determination except remedial secession do not lead to the separation and dissolution. The right to self-determination is autonomy and humanism.Keywords: Succession, State, National Security, state sovereignty
